Program Description
The Bachelor of Nursing Sciences – Direct program at King Ceasar University equips students with the foundational knowledge and practical skills necessary for a career in professional nursing. This undergraduate program emphasizes evidence-based practice, critical thinking, and compassionate patient care across diverse healthcare settings. Students engage in rigorous theoretical coursework complemented by extensive clinical experiences. Graduates will be prepared to sit for professional licensure examinations and pursue roles in hospitals, clinics, community health, and advanced practice nursing. The curriculum fosters development of essential skills in patient assessment, therapeutic communication, health promotion, and disease management. Graduates are well-positioned for careers as Registered Nurses, serving as vital members of interdisciplinary healthcare teams.

Accreditation Details
Program Accreditation
Accredited on April 19, 2024
Accreditation Status
Accreditation valid until April 19, 2029
Institution Accreditation
Accredited by National Council For Higher Education
Offered By
King Ceasar University (Formerly St. Augustine International University)
University
Kampala
